Output e325a33ea90a9efa944e8dcd9a52bac71d92f4ba580d95da7cbd0e2faaa054ba:0

value
19272500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1f758ad8ce64921a787aac0cb3fa65b551e1bd90 OP_EQUALVERIFY OP_CHECKSIG
address
13sLkwAReLU5pk8R9Vjxao7JSGcj6ERqzj
transaction
e325a33ea90a9efa944e8dcd9a52bac71d92f4ba580d95da7cbd0e2faaa054ba
confirmations
487629
spent
true